DOWNLOAD EBOOK"This analysis is a discussion of decision-making from the perspective of organizational leadership. Study of decision-making has traditionally been included in business management topics such as finance, risk, and return-on-investment. This analysis presents decision-making as a quintessential leader skill and important to organizational performance. Internal and organizational influences on leader decision-making are discussed in three topic areas. First topic is the leader as the individual decision-maker. This includes the differences between leader and non-leader decision-making. The second topic area is some of the organizational factors influencing leader decision-making. This includes discussion of how factors such as organizational structure, systems, and culture influence decision-making. The third topic includes unique factors and influences on team decision-making. This includes specialized teams and group decision-making situations. By examining decision-making from the organizational leadership perspective, aspiring leaders and organizational managers can better prepare themselves to become effective decision-makers. Leaders and managers benefit by considering decision-making as a cornerstone of organizational performance."--leaf 3.
